The PESD5V0C1USFYL belongs to the category of ESD (Electrostatic Discharge) protection devices.
It is used to protect electronic components and circuits from damage caused by electrostatic discharge events.
The PESD5V0C1USFYL is available in a small form factor package suitable for surface mount applications.
The essence of the PESD5V0C1USFYL lies in its ability to provide robust protection against ESD events while maintaining low capacitance for minimal impact on signal integrity.
The PESD5V0C1USFYL is typically packaged in reels containing a specific quantity, such as 3000 units per reel.
The PESD5V0C1USFYL features a standard SOD-323 package with two pins. Pin 1 is the anode and pin 2 is the cathode.
The PESD5V0C1USFYL works by diverting the energy from an ESD event away from the protected circuit, thereby preventing damage. Its low capacitance ensures that it does not introduce significant signal degradation.
The PESD5V0C1USFYL is commonly used in various electronic devices and systems, including: - Mobile phones - Tablets - Laptops - Wearable devices - Automotive electronics - Industrial control systems
